If were a British jazz rock band formed in 1969 who became one of the leading acts in the progressive jazz-rock fusion movement. The band featured a powerful horn section and combined jazz improvisation with rock energy, creating a sound that appealed to fans of both genres. Their albums, including 'If' and 'If 2,' showcased their sophisticated arrangements and instrumental prowess. If were part of the vibrant early 1970s British progressive scene that also produced bands like Colosseum and Nucleus. Vocalist J.W. Hodkinson's soulful delivery added an accessible element to their complex music. Though they disbanded in 1975, If's influence on jazz-rock fusion and progressive rock endured among fans of adventurous music from the era.
